Gantry Crane is also known as an overhead crane and widely used in industries, constructions or shipyards due to limited human capability to carry the various types of load. This system is developed to load and unload heavy materials from one place to another desired location. The problem is frequently occurs when the crane has to move the load at the required position while minimizing the sway angle of the oscillation. Thus, this research presents the investigation of the 2-D Gantry Crane System which focuses on the sway angle characteristics via Power Spectral Density (PSD) analysis. The mathematical dynamic model of the Gantry Crane System is developed using the Lagrange Equation. The system is simulated in MATLAB/Simulink environment and the results are presented in the form of time and frequency domain. A comparative assessment of the various payload mass and rope length of the system performance is presented and discussed.

A system for probabilistic diagnosis of jaundice has been used for studying the effects of taking into account the unreliability of diagnostic data caused by observer variation. Fourteen features from history and physical examination were studied. Bayes’ theorem was used for calculating the probabilities of a patient’s belonging to each of four diagnostic categories.The construction sample consisted of 61 patients. An equal number of patients were tested in the evaluation sample. Observer variation on the fourteen features had been assessed in two previous studies. The use of kappa-statistics for measuring observer variation allowed the construction of a probability transition matrix for each feature. Diagnostic probabilities could then be calculated with and without the inclusion of weights for observer variation. Tests of system performance revealed that discriminatory power remained unchanged. However, the predictions rendered by the variation-weighted system were diffident. It is concluded that taking observer variation into account may weaken the sharpness of probabilistic diagnosis but it may also help to explain the value of probabilistic diagnosis in future applications.

The research was carried out within the framework of the theme of state assignment № 0593–2019–0008 «To develop theoretical foundations for creating composite mixtures for bakery products using physical methods of exposure that ensure homogeneity, stability of mixtures and bioavailability of nutrients, to optimize diets population of Russia». The data on the species belonging of new strains of lactic acid bacteria and yeast isolated from samples of good quality gluten-free starter cultures are presented. A comparative assessment of the antagonistic and acid-forming activity of strains of lactic acid bacteria and the fermentative activity of yeast was carried out. The composition of microbial compositions from selected strains of LAB and yeast was developed. The influence of the starter culture on the new microbial composition on the physicochemical, organoleptic indicators of the bread quality and resistance to mold and ropy-disease was investigated.
